Why this matters

The five-years-of-research line opens a backstory-shaped negative-space hole that the arc must fill: who taught Chopper, who sheltered him, what convinced a Devil-Fruit-user reindeer to dedicate himself to medicine? The line is articulated in combat by a Chopper who has not yet been on-page-recruited — meaning the audience must reconstruct the mentor-relationship from the fact of the drug’s existence, not from on-page exposition.

Forward-payoff: Hiriluk (the late quack-doctor whose cherry-blossom dream is the Drum arc’s emotional spine, canonized Ch. 141-145) is the answer — Chopper’s first mentor before Kureha. The chapter installs Hiriluk’s role (mentor-physician who shaped Chopper’s research disposition) before installing his name in present-day Chopper-vocabulary. Continues the backstory-installed-by-implication-before-character-appears pattern that recurs across Strawhat recruitment arcs:

The chapter operates on the convention that a character’s defining backstory-figure can be installed by the implications of their on-page competence, not requiring direct exposition.
